diff options
author | Jack Morgan <jack.morgan@intel.com> | 2016-08-22 14:13:06 +0000 |
---|---|---|
committer | Gerrit Code Review <gerrit@172.30.200.206> | 2016-08-22 14:13:06 +0000 |
commit | c121ae90322dac5cf72e98450c89ff7e5131b20c (patch) | |
tree | 51b6c58e102777649940686915da48aab5971fac /tools/pharos-dashboard/templates/dashboard/jenkins_slaves.html | |
parent | e4649cce49068942ef754746fdd5bc75636075de (diff) | |
parent | 3b5ef3b0a88247eeafeee878de528aad71f9fd4b (diff) |
Merge "Split the dashboard into different apps, add tests"
Diffstat (limited to 'tools/pharos-dashboard/templates/dashboard/jenkins_slaves.html')
-rw-r--r-- | tools/pharos-dashboard/templates/dashboard/jenkins_slaves.html | 42 |
1 files changed, 42 insertions, 0 deletions
diff --git a/tools/pharos-dashboard/templates/dashboard/jenkins_slaves.html b/tools/pharos-dashboard/templates/dashboard/jenkins_slaves.html new file mode 100644 index 00000000..2d011b46 --- /dev/null +++ b/tools/pharos-dashboard/templates/dashboard/jenkins_slaves.html @@ -0,0 +1,42 @@ +{% extends "dashboard/table.html" %} +{% load staticfiles %} + +{% block table %} + <thead> + <tr> + <th>Slave name</th> + <th>Status</th> + <th>Job</th> + </tr> + </thead> + <tbody> + {% for slave in slaves %} + <tr> + <th><a target='_blank' + href={{ slave.slaveurl }}>{{ slave.displayName }}</a> + </th> + <th style="background-color:{{ slave.status_color }}"> + {{ slave.status }} + </th> + <th><a {{ slave.last_job.blink }} style="color:{{ slave.last_job.color }}" + target="_blank" href={{ slave.last_job.url }}> + {{ slave.last_job.name }}</a> + </th> + </tr> + {% endfor %} + </tbody> +{% endblock table %} + + +{% block tablejs %} + <script type="text/javascript"> + $(document).ready(function () { + $('#table').DataTable({ + columnDefs: [ + {type: 'status', targets: 1} + ], + "order": [[1, "asc"]] + }); + }); + </script> +{% endblock tablejs %}
\ No newline at end of file |